Usecase-UI Dublin Release Architecture Review
Project Overview
The Usecase-UI is a application portal which provides the ability to manage ONAP service instances.
The intention is to allow customer to create/delete/update service instances and monitor alarm and performance of instances.
The Usecase-UI supports below use cases: E2E use case, NS use case, CCVPN use case.
New component capabilities for Dublin, i.e. the functional enhancements
Integration with DataLake for FCAPS monitoring
Providing VNF monitoring UI by searching alarm and performance data from DataLake.
Providing VM monitoring UI by searching alarm and performance data from DataLake.
New features
Supporting Locale/Internationalization language – Portal Platform project integration.
Providing Customer management UI.
New or modified interfaces
Usecase-UI will access database of DataLake directly.
Interface naming
Database of DataLake
Reference to the interfaces
N/A (No external interface)
What are the system limits
None.
Involved use cases, architectural capabilities or functional requirements
CCVPN use case
vCPE use case
Listing of new or impacted models used by the project (for information only)
Usecase-UI consumes service/VNF DM and align with the above data model in Dublin release.